Advertisement

Java编写俄罗斯方块代码中的边界问题和卡顿现象

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本文探讨了在使用Java编程语言开发经典游戏俄罗斯方块时遇到的两个主要技术挑战:边界处理与游戏流畅度优化。通过分析这些常见问题的原因,提供了具体的解决方案和技术建议,帮助开发者改善游戏体验并增强代码效率。 在使用Java实现俄罗斯方块代码时存在越界问题以及卡顿现象。需要对这些问题进行修复。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• Java
    优质
    本文探讨了在使用Java编程语言开发经典游戏俄罗斯方块时遇到的两个主要技术挑战:边界处理与游戏流畅度优化。通过分析这些常见问题的原因,提供了具体的解决方案和技术建议,帮助开发者改善游戏体验并增强代码效率。 在使用Java实现俄罗斯方块代码时存在越界问题以及卡顿现象。需要对这些问题进行修复。
  • Java游戏.zip
    优质
    这个压缩包包含一个使用Java编写的经典游戏《俄罗斯方块》。玩家可以下载后运行代码体验经典的方块下落消除玩法,适合编程学习和休闲娱乐。 用Java编写的俄罗斯方块游戏可以尝试在桌面上进行制作,并且是可以成功的。
  • JAVA
    优质
    这段Java源代码实现了经典的俄罗斯方块游戏逻辑和界面,适合学习或娱乐使用。它为开发者提供了一个良好的起点,用于理解和重构这一经典游戏。 闲暇之时感到无聊,于是用Java编写了一个小时候常玩的俄罗斯方块小游戏,并附带了源代码以及编译好的可执行jar包。运行所需的环境是jdk1.8版本。要使用源码,请先打开eclipse软件,新建一个java项目,然后将tetris目录复制到project里的src目录下。
  • 用PythonPygame
    优质
    这是一款使用Python编程语言及Pygame库开发的经典游戏——俄罗斯方块。玩家可以通过控制不同形状的方块旋转与下落,在网格中拼接成完整的横行以得分,同时锻炼逻辑思维能力和反应速度。 用Python和Pygame制作的俄罗斯方块还有一些bug,欢迎大家提出建议和意见以便改进。同时也欢迎提供一些学习Python和pyOpenGL的资源。
  • 用GTK+
    优质
    这是一款使用GTK+图形库开发的经典俄罗斯方块游戏,玩家可以在游戏中享受拼凑不同形状方块的乐趣,挑战自己的反应速度和策略思维。 用GTK+编写了一个俄罗斯方块游戏,作为学习GTK+的练习程序。由于是初学阶段的作品,代码质量不高且缺乏优化,整体显得比较杂乱。
  • 使用Qt
    优质
    这是一段用Qt框架编写的经典游戏俄罗斯方块的源代码。此代码不仅实现了基本的游戏功能,还展示了如何在C++中利用Qt库进行图形界面开发和事件处理。适合学习或作为个人项目参考。 一个用Qt编写的俄罗斯方块游戏,包含源代码,可以直接编译运行。
  • Java着色-Tetris:面向对高级程课程设计-使用JavaFX实
    优质
    本项目为《面向对象高级编程》课程作业,运用JavaFX技术开发的一款经典游戏——俄罗斯方块。采用面向对象的设计理念,实现了图形化界面与动态着色效果,提供丰富且有趣的用户交互体验。 Java俄罗斯方块颜色源码 学号:2017152044 姓名:舒钦瑜 专业年级:2017级计算机科学与技术 题目:基于JavaFX的俄罗斯方块实现 目标:完成一个JAVA Application应用开发,内容为俄罗斯方特。 要求: 设计并实现简化版的俄罗斯方块游戏。 - 游戏窗口大小应为20×10个棋盘格阵列; - 共有7种不同类型的方块随机出现,并且每种类型都有特定的颜色和旋转中心(以黑点标出)。 具体实施步骤包括: 1. 方块与棋盘的构建:创建游戏界面,绘制网格线形成棋盘。方块从窗口顶部中间位置开始下落,每次移动一个格子;初始时随机选择一种类型的方块及其方向,并且允许用户通过键盘控制方块下降的速度,在到达底部后产生新的方块继续进行。 2. 方块的叠加:确保不断下落的不同形状方块之间不会发生碰撞或重叠现象。同时所有操作均需在窗口范围内完成,超出边界时禁止移动和旋转。 3. 键盘操控功能:利用上下左右方向键控制当前活动中的方块的位置变化;通过向上按键实现顺(逆)90度的连续翻转动作。 请按照上述说明设计并编写代码。
  • Java简单游戏
    优质
    本篇文章将指导读者使用Java语言从零开始开发一款简单版本的俄罗斯方块游戏。通过实例解析和代码展示,帮助编程爱好者掌握基础的游戏逻辑及图形界面设计技巧。 本段落详细介绍了如何使用Java实现一个简易版本的俄罗斯方块游戏,并提供了示例代码供参考。对于对这个游戏感兴趣的读者来说,这将是一个非常有用的指南。
  • C/C++(MFC)
    优质
    这是一款使用C/C++语言和Microsoft Foundation Classes(MFC)框架开发的经典俄罗斯方块游戏。玩家可以在单机环境中体验经典的消除乐趣,挑战自我极限。 俄罗斯方块是一个用MFC和C/C++编写的程序,非常适合学习MFC。它在VC++6.0环境下可以正常运行,并且我已经增加了重新开始的功能,亲测有效。